Experience
A lawyer with expertise in asbestos lawsuits and a good track record of winning compensation for clients will be the best option. This will help ensure that you receive the financial support you need to pay for your medical expenses loss of income, and other losses.
When selecting a law firm make sure to consider how long the firm has been operating for and the number of mesothelioma cases they have handled. You should also inquire about what education and training their attorneys have. Also, inquire about what length of time the attorney has been in practice and if they have been accredited by a professional body such as the American Board of Trial Advocates (ABOTA).
A team of mesothelioma lawyers will assist you to gather evidence and develop a strong case. They will go through your medical files, research your employment history, and pinpoint asbestos-related products that may have impacted you. They will also make an inventory of possible defendants. They will explain your legal options and file any necessary claims.

Track record
The track record of lawyers is an excellent indicator of their experience and ability to represent clients effectively. A lawyer with experience of achieving success in mesothelioma litigation can provide clients with confidence and peace of mind that their case is in good hands. The most successful mesothelioma lawyers have years of experience handling complex asbestos claims. They are familiar with established and emerging mesothelioma treatment options and have a thorough understanding of the asbestos industry.
Specialized law firms that handle asbestos and mesothelioma lawsuits are well-versed in the disease, its impact on families and how to treat it. They are aware of the emotional and financial stress associated with mesothelioma and can assist patients to focus on what's most important the treatment process and time with loved family members.
Mesothelioma lawyers who have a proven track record of winning compensation for their clients can help victims receive substantial compensation to cover medical expenses, lost wages and other costs associated with mesothelioma. These settlements may aid patients family members, as well as caregivers pay for treatment, travel, lodging and end-of life care.
Ask the firm how many cases it has handled and their success rate when choosing a mesothelioma lawyer. In addition, inquire about the costs of representation and if the firm will charge an upfront fee or work on a contingency basis. If you choose a law firm which is based on a contingency fee will ensure that you don't have to pay legal fees unless they succeed in winning your case.
